Used in Organic Synthesis:
2,3,5-Triiodobenzaldehyde is used as a reagent for the synthesis of complex organic molecules, particularly in aromatic substitution, oxidation, and metal-catalyzed cross-coupling reactions. Its ability to introduce iodine atoms into organic compounds makes it a valuable component in the creation of various organic compounds.
Used in Pharmaceutical Industry:
2,3,5-Triiodobenzaldehyde is used as a reagent in the preparation of pharmaceutical intermediates. Its unique chemical properties and versatility in reactions make it a promising candidate for the development of new materials and pharmaceuticals.
Used in Material Development:
Due to its unique chemical properties, 2,3,5-Triiodobenzaldehyde has potential applications in the development of new materials, where its ability to introduce iodine atoms into organic compounds can be utilized for specific material characteristics.
Check Digit Verification of cas no
The CAS Registry Mumber 477534-99-9 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 4,7,7,5,3 and 4 respectively; the second part has 2 digits, 9 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 477534-99:
(8*4)+(7*7)+(6*7)+(5*5)+(4*3)+(3*4)+(2*9)+(1*9)=199
199 % 10 = 9
So 477534-99-9 is a valid CAS Registry Number.

IMAGEABLE POLYMERS
-
Page/Page column 20, (2015/03/28)
This invention relates to imageable polymers, particularly those comprising poly vinylalcohol and to methods for making them as well as to embolic microspheres comprising the polymers. The microspheres are imageable during embolization procedures and can be loaded with drugs or other therapeutic agents to provide an imageable drug delivery system
